Dentures are a set of artificial teeth fused together to create a natural looking and functioning smile. Missing teeth can spoil your smile and diminish your confidence. Dr. Hill renews smiles and improves lives with durable, natural-looking dentures and partials. Full dentures contain an upper and lower row of prosthetic teeth on a gum-colored base. If you have lost all of your teeth to disease, decay, or trauma, dentures will restore your smile and let you eat, laugh, and talk with confidence. Dentures are usually held in place with adhesive, but may be secured with dental implants for optimal security. Uses of DenturesDentures serve many functions:
Dentures are used to restore a patient's smile who has lost their teeth due to traumatic injury, disease or aging. Missing teeth can be embarrassing, as well as create problems with speaking and eating. Our natural looking and functional dentures restore your biting and chewing abilities and can even make you look younger if you have experienced facial sagging due to missing teeth. Dental PartialsDr. Hill may remove existing teeth to place full dentures or suggest a partial if you have some healthy teeth remaining. Partials fill the gaps left by missing teeth, like a puzzle piece fits in a puzzle. Dr. Hill will use metal clasps to anchor your partial to neighboring teeth. Tooth LossLosing teeth is most common in elderly individuals and is often a result of plaque accumulation, gum recession, old fillings and dry mouth. Plaque accumulation can lead to gum disease and is often a factor in those people seeking dentures. Gum disease produces toxins that damage the teeth's connective tissue and bone, leading to their loss.
